Decision Memo Completed

Upper Control Road Improvements

Coronado National Forest Pima, Arizona Santa Catalina Ranger District

This project will improve the drivability and durability of 6.5 miles of NFSR 38. Proposed improvements include hardened road segments, hardened low-water crossings, culverts, and a small pull-out area.

Location

Control Road (NFSR 38) from the gate near the Mt. Lemmon Fire District building to the entrance of the Oracle Ridge Mine.
